For an authentic taste of Tegal Buleud, be sure to seek out local specialties. Seafood dishes are a must-try, especially in coastal areas like Pelabuhan Ratu, where you can enjoy freshly grilled fish, calamari, and prawns. Inland, explore dishes like Nasi Liwet, a fragrant rice dish cooked in coconut milk, or Ayam Bakar, grilled chicken marinated in local spices. For Muslim travellers, finding Halal options is generally straightforward, as Indonesia is a predominantly Muslim country, and most local eateries will adhere to Halal practices. Look for signs indicating "Halal" or ask locals for recommendations.
When it comes to dining locations, Tegal Buleud offers a spectrum from bustling local markets and street food stalls to charming cafes and more formal restaurants. Sukabumi City Center provides a good variety of dining establishments, while coastal towns like Pelabuhan Ratu are perfect for seafood restaurants with ocean views. For a truly local experience, explore the night markets or 'warungs' (small, family-run eateries) scattered throughout the region. These spots often serve the most authentic and affordable dishes, offering a genuine taste of Indonesian home cooking.
Dining in Tegal Buleud offers excellent value for international travellers. Street food and meals at local warungs can range from as little as ₱50 to ₱150 (approximately $1-3 USD), making it incredibly budget-friendly. Mid-range restaurants typically charge between ₱200 to ₱500 (approximately $4-10 USD) per person for a full meal. Even more upscale dining experiences are generally more affordable than in Western countries, with a three-course meal for two at a nice restaurant costing around ₱800 to ₱1,500 (approximately $16-30 USD), offering a great opportunity to explore diverse culinary offerings.
Navigating dining etiquette in Tegal Buleud is generally straightforward. It's customary to eat with your right hand, especially when dining at local eateries, though cutlery is provided in most restaurants. Tipping is not mandatory but is appreciated for excellent service, usually around 5-10% of the bill. Be open to trying new dishes and don't be afraid to ask for recommendations. Meal times are similar to many parts of the world, with lunch typically between 12 PM and 2 PM, and dinner from 6 PM onwards. Enjoying the local food is a key part of the Tegal Buleud experience.
Cultural Norms and Staying Safe in Tegal Buleud
Understanding and respecting local customs is paramount for a smooth and enriching travel experience in Tegal Buleud. Indonesian culture, including that of West Java, is generally characterized by politeness, respect for elders, and a strong sense of community. While Tegal Buleud may be less tourist-centric than other Indonesian destinations, embracing local etiquette will foster positive interactions and a deeper appreciation for the region's heritage. Being mindful of these nuances ensures you are a welcomed guest.
When visiting Tegal Buleud, dress modestly, especially when entering religious sites like mosques or local villages. Shoulders and knees should be covered. It's polite to ask permission before taking photographs of people, particularly in rural areas. When interacting with locals, a warm smile and a polite greeting go a long way. Avoid public displays of affection, as these are generally frowned upon. Understanding that punctuality may be more relaxed than in Western cultures can also help manage expectations when arranging meetings or transport.
Safety in Tegal Buleud is generally good, with petty crime being uncommon in most tourist areas. However, as with any travel destination, it's wise to take standard precautions. Keep your valuables secure and be aware of your surroundings, especially in crowded markets or on public transport. For transportation, using reputable ride-hailing apps like Grab is recommended for convenience and transparent pricing. Familiarizing yourself with offline maps and essential Indonesian phrases can also enhance your safety and ease of navigation throughout the region.
In case of emergencies, local police can be reached by dialing 110. For medical assistance, contact local hospitals or clinics directly. Getting to Tegal Buleud and Getting Around
Reaching Tegal Buleud from the Philippines is a journey that typically involves a flight to Indonesia's capital, Jakarta, followed by onward travel. Direct flights from Manila (MNL) or Cebu (CEB) to Jakarta (CGK) are available with various carriers, with flight durations usually ranging from 3.5 to 5 hours. Connecting flights might offer more flexibility or competitive pricing. From Jakarta, travellers can then opt for a bus or train service to Sukabumi, the main gateway city to Tegal Buleud, a journey that can take approximately 3-4 hours. The estimated cost for the flight from the Philippines to Jakarta can vary but often falls between ₱8,000 to ₱15,000 round trip, depending on the season and booking time.
Once you arrive in the Sukabumi area, getting around Tegal Buleud and its various districts is relatively straightforward. Local buses and 'angkot' (minibuses) are the most economical options for inter-town travel, connecting major areas like Sukabumi City Center, Pelabuhan Ratu, and Cibadak. For more direct and comfortable travel, ride-hailing services like Grab are widely available in the main towns and can be booked via their app. Taxis are also an option, but it's advisable to agree on a fare beforehand or ensure the meter is used. Renting a car with a driver can be a convenient choice for exploring more remote areas or for longer day trips.
The best time to visit Tegal Buleud generally aligns with Indonesia's dry season, which typically runs from May to September. During these months, you can expect sunny days and lower humidity, making it ideal for exploring the beaches and natural attractions. The shoulder months of April and October can also offer pleasant weather with fewer crowds. While the wet season (November to March) brings occasional heavy rainfall, it also means lush green landscapes and potentially lower accommodation prices, offering a different kind of charm for the intrepid traveller.
Before embarking on your trip to Tegal Buleud, a few pre-departure preparations will ensure a smoother journey. The local currency is the Indonesian Rupiah (IDR). While major hotels and some larger establishments may accept credit cards, it's essential to carry cash for smaller vendors, local transport, and markets. Exchanging currency at the airport or in Sukabumi City Center is recommended. Consider purchasing a local SIM card upon arrival for affordable data and local calls. Visa Information for Indonesia (Tegal Buleud)
For Philippine passport holders planning to visit Tegal Buleud, which is located in Indonesia, understanding the visa requirements is crucial. As of current regulations, Philippine citizens are generally granted visa-free entry into Indonesia for tourism purposes for a stay of up to 30 days. This allows for a convenient and straightforward entry process, provided your passport is valid for at least six months from the date of arrival and you possess proof of onward travel, such as a return or onward flight ticket.
The application process for visa-free entry is typically handled upon arrival at the immigration counter of the Indonesian port of entry, such as Soekarno-Hatta International Airport (CGK) in Jakarta. While no prior application is needed, it is always recommended to check the latest regulations with the Indonesian Embassy or Consulate in the Philippines before your travel dates, as policies can change. Ensure your passport has sufficient blank pages for entry and exit stamps.
